Bhubaneswar, June 4 (Odisha.in) A heat wave continued to grip Orissa with Bhabanipatna town, the district head quarters of Kalahandi, 427 kms from here, recording 45.2 degree Celsius Friday, the day’s highest temperature in the state, official said.

At least ten places across the state recorded maximum temperature of more then 40 degree Celsius, an official of the Bhubaneswar meteorological centre told odisha.in.

The places which recorded more then 40 degree Celsius included state capital Bhubaneswar and its nearby Cuttack city each 41.5, Jharsuguda 43.6, Sambalpur 44.0, Titilagarh 43.0, Angul 43.1, and Talcher 41.0, Hirakud 44.2, and Chandbali 41.2 degree Celsius, he said.

The heat wave condition would prevail over some interior parts of the state although rain and thunder shower would occur in few places during next 24 hours, he said.

The death toll due to sunstroke in the state since March has remained at 37, an official of the state relief control room said.
